The 2016 Erste Bank Open 500 was a men's tennis tournament played on indoor hard courts. It was the 42nd edition of the event, and part of the ATP World Tour 500 Series of the 2016 ATP World Tour. It was held at the Wiener Stadthalle in Vienna, Austria, from 24 October through 30 October 2016. First-seeded Andy Murray won the singles title.
